Types of Wall Sconces
Wall sconces come in various designs, each dealing with different visual preferences and style needs. Here's a look at some popular types:

Traditional Wall Sconces: Often ornate and used in classical interiors, these fixtures might feature elaborate detailing, candle-like holders, or a vintage brass finish.

Modern Wall Sconces: Characterized by streamlined lines and minimalistic styles, modern sconces might include geometric shapes or industrial products like metal and glass.

Rustic Wall Sconces: These fixtures often utilize wood, wrought iron, or distressed finishes to develop a country beauty suitable for homes and traditional homes.

Industrial Wall Sconces: These usually include raw materials such as metal and exposed bulbs, suitable for loft-style houses or contemporary city settings.
Factors to Consider When Buying Wall Sconces
When purchasing wall sconces, there are a number of vital elements to keep in mind:
1. Purpose and FunctionalityAmbient Lighting: For basic illumination, go with sconces with diffused or nontransparent shades.Task Lighting: If the sconces will be used for reading or close work, pick direct or adjustable lighting alternatives.Accent Lighting: For highlighting artwork or architectural functions, choose sconces that supply focused beams or spotlights.2. PositioningHeight: The standard setup height for wall sconces is around 60-66 inches from the floor, however this can differ based upon the room and furniture.Spacing: In long corridors, install sconces 6-8 feet apart to offer an even distribution of light.Spaces: Consider the room's function
